Companies that meet public buyers only once a tender has been published usually start too late. Professional demand, political priorities, programmes, budgets and market activity develop long before a specific tender. This is especially true for IT providers, GovTech vendors and companies entering the Austrian public sector.

How I work
My work is based on publicly available data, market monitoring and structured analysis — not on supposed insider knowledge.
I combine procurement data, market understanding and business development to enable better decisions — for public sector go-to-market, sales and market access in Austria.
Carola Reinmüller — public sector consulting, Austria.

I work with publicly available procurement data, market information and transparent analysis. The goal is not an information advantage through secrets, but a better understanding of the public market.
